I used a couple of times, but it doesn't seem to work too well most of the time in my browser. So, are there any other reliable sites anyone knows of? Thanks!

(All the better if they happen to use lame – I know, still depends on the original recording)

Reply #1
Have been using it for a long time.

If you don't have Firefox, here are some websites that were still in my bookmarks:
Don't know if they're still online and work.

If all else fails you could just use Fiddler and save the HTTP response body to disk and then afterwards just demux the audio stream with something like ffmpeg.